While its significance as an aspect of garden design is often neglected, fencing is an essential part of both the aesthetics and practicality of your garden. Garden fencing will differ between the front and back of properties, with taller and more sturdy wood fencing frequently being installed in the rear garden, while the front of the house generally employs smaller sized and more ornamental fencing. Fencing for the front of the home tends to feature a low height and large gaps between the wooden slats. Additionally, it is often coloured to improve its ornamental effect. Fencing in the back garden is generally used for privacy and to maintain the boundaries of a garden, as well as to keep domestic pets or other small animals or wildlife either in or out. Due to this, these varieties of fences are roughly 6 feet high and use wooden slats with no gaps in between. Due to the increased height, these fences often have concrete footings laid between each section to offer stability and stop the fence from blowing over or being destroyed in high winds. Garden fencing sections are generally constructed from wood. The posts in between the sections are made from either timber, stone, or concrete. Recently, fence panels have started to be made of heavily recycled and eco friendly composite materials such as recycled bamboo.
